
Researchers from Xishuangbanna Tropical Botanical Garden (XTBG) of the Chinese Academy of Sciences revealed that the dominance of tree species, not their specific location, is the key driver of how quickly leaf litter decomposes.
A research team led by Prof. LIU Xiaolong from the Center for Excellence in Molecular Cell Science of the Chinese Academy of Sciences revealed the distinct function of CD103+ T cells in lung tumorigenesis and identified a potential immuno-dysregulation in the aged lung which contributes to tumorigenesis.
A research group led by Prof. XIA Xiaoqin at the Institute of Hydrobiology of the Chinese Academy of Sciences developed SOCS8 knockout zebrafish that can effectively model MAFLD progression. The knockout mutants at different ages successfully simulated the staged development of immune and metabolic disorders associated with MAFLD in both intestine and liver.
A research team led by Prof. LIU Qingsong from the Hefei Institutes of Physical Science has developed IHMT-15130, a selective and irreversible inhibitor trageting Bone Marrow Kinase on the chromosome X (BMX), which showed robust efficacy in preclinical models of cardiac hypertrophy.
A research team led by Prof. LIU Lingli from the Institute of Botany uncovered how changes in winter snowfall influence plant water-use strategies, ultimately stabilizing productivity in semi-arid grasslands.
A new study led by Prof. BI Yuhai and Prof. George F. Gao (GAO Fu) from the Institute of Microbiology has uncovered significant genetic and antigenic diversity among H9N2 avian influenza viruses (AIVs) circulating in poultry across China, highlighting the growing public health risk posed by H9N2 AIVs.
